C.Ronaldo is fit to play and he can't wait. Benzema, Kaka' and CR9 are made energizered for the clash...I want to remind that the judges are going to be more for the Barca side, so many fouls made against CR and Kaka' might be ignored by the judges.

I think Manuel will use this formation:

------------San Iker--------------
-------Pepe----------Garay-------

S.Ramos------------------Arbeloa
-------------------Lass(DM)-------

-----X.Alonso(CM)----------------

C.Ronaldo-----------------Marcelo
-------------Kaka'-----------------

---------------Benzema------------

Lass is going to rule the defense, he's very tenacious. And fill in for S.Ramos when he goes forward.

Alonso has a pin point brilliant pass, as long and as short pass, if we will use flanks more, Alonso will make the passes from inside of our half to the fast Marcelo and C.Ronaldo flanks.

The only one I am worried about is Arbeloa, he used to stop Messi when he was in RM before, but now he will face another Messi. Almost sure that Barca will use our left side for attacks, Marcelo is not that good in defense, and Arbeloa might not catch up with Messi. But Arbeloa has morale boost for this match. RM considers a replacement on the left side of defense, and if Arbeloa will eat up Messi tomorrow he will tighten his position in starting 11. Arbeloa understand it very good, hope he'll close Messi...

Pellegrini: "Barca are playing brilliant football"



Real Madrid boss Manuel Pellegrini believes that Guardiola's Barca are playing brilliantly and with a lot of “naturalness”, but warned that his team also have”plenty of quality”.

Speaking at press conference the day before the game, Manuel Pellegrini insisted, “Barca will not change the way they play, they never do, but we will go to the Nou Camp to attack”.

Real Madrid are due to leave the Spanish capital for Barcelona at 19.00 on Saturday evening.

Barca more than just individuals



The Chilean coach made it clear that: “Barca are not just Xavi, Iniesta or Messi. They are a team and they play football very well and they have great players all over the pitch”. As to his opposite number, Pellegrini had plenty of praise for Guardiola: “Pep's done a great job, even though he's a young trainer and has only just begun his career”.

Ronaldo and Albiol in squad

Cristiano Ronaldo will finally be available for the game after coming back from injury this week and his manager insisted: “ Cristiano Ronaldo is an irreplaceable player”, though he refused to reveal if the Portuguese winger would play the whole 90 minutes. Pellegrini's only doubt is Raul Albiol, who will travel with the squad, with a decision set to be made as to whether he plays on Sunday itself.
